Using food for natural healing

Most of us understand the connection between feeling great and eating well. Yet, so many of us still neglect our bodies by feeding it foods that are not nutritious and actually can do more harm than good.

Buying and eating organic food is the best way to give your body the nutrients it needs to thrive. Sometimes organic foods are more expensive but selecting seasonal fruit and vegetables guarantees their freshness and because they are more abundant the prices tend to be more reasonable which helps our hip pocket as well as our health.

As we dive further into the colder months, the seasonal vegetables on offer include sweet potatoes and pumpkin. Not only are these ideal ingredients for hearty warming meals, both vegetables also provide your body with Vitamin A, which can help keep you healthy during the cold and flu season.

For example, onions and garlic have beneficial antibiotic and antiviral effects, dark green vegetables can help boost your immune system and lentils can help give you the slow-releasing energy you need to get through the day.

Our digestion often suffers as a result of illness or taking medication. By ensuring a diet that’s high in fibre, you provide your body with the probiotics it needs to repopulate helpful bugs, and you may find you also feel healthier and less bloated. We particularly recommend eating foods, such as figs or oats, which are high in fibre.

If you’ve made any of our recipes you’ll know we love using turmeric and ginger. These not only enrich the flavour of a meal but their high antioxidant levels also help boost your health. Ginger can also help clear your respiratory tract and ease congestion symptoms. It’s vital that you drink plenty of water to hydrate your body. Water also helps to minimise symptoms such as headaches or constipation. There are lots of ways to keep water interesting to drink. Have you tried adding a squeeze of lemon or lime, some slices of fresh ginger, kaffir lime leaves or a couple of apple slices? In the cooler months drinking your water warm is also a great idea.
